Transaction ed4c5033179999943dfa8864226880006b210994d5af3fe33bcf7cf609f62593

1 Input
2 Outputs
  • ed4c5033179999943dfa8864226880006b210994d5af3fe33bcf7cf609f62593:0
  • value  14412909
    address  1NcBbfKFshTRCSHZeuAjDUhuapg5v7JuTH
  • ed4c5033179999943dfa8864226880006b210994d5af3fe33bcf7cf609f62593:1
  • value  1872498
    address  3Bw3GyAmSQ7mJviBm8bzSJ9c2v1qNxrtCu